Last month’s Euronext debut by GDL Management Group, the Irish property Reit run by former racehorse trainer Kahlil de Burca, was met with some surprise. Listings have been few and far between on the Dublin stock exchange, and this one was unusual. Backed by a Kuwaiti investor, the real-estate investment vehicle floated at an initial share price of €134.50 on August 31, giving it a market value of €134.5 million.
